Hume Lake is a spectacular recreational area located in the Sequoia National Forest of California, USA. It’s a popular destination for people to come and enjoy the outdoors, take in some breathtaking views, and take part in exciting activities such as fishing.
Fishing is one of the most popular activities at Hume Lake, and visitors have access to a variety of species of fish, including trout, bass, catfish, bluegill and crappie. The lake is stocked with trout every year by the California Department of Fish and Wildlife, ensuring that there are plenty of fish to catch. There’s also a boat launch available for those who want to get out on the lake.
The lake provides lots of opportunities for anglers to catch their favorite fish. Anglers can use a variety of lures or bait depending on what type of fish they’re after.
Fly fishing is also popular here due to the abundance of large trout in the lake. The shoreline is also full of accessible spots where anglers can cast their lines from.
Aside from fishing, Hume Lake has many other activities for visitors to enjoy such as kayaking and stand-up paddleboarding. There are several trails around the lake where hikers can explore and take in some stunning views. Camping is also an option for those who want to stay overnight.
